9p: Reduce object size with CONFIG_NET_9P_DEBUG
authorJoe Perches <joe@perches.com>
Mon, 28 Nov 2011 18:40:46 +0000 (10:40 -0800)
committerEric Van Hensbergen <ericvh@gmail.com>
Thu, 5 Jan 2012 16:51:44 +0000 (10:51 -0600)
Reduce object size by deduplicating formats.

Use vsprintf extension %pV.
Rename P9_DPRINTK uses to p9_debug, align arguments.
Add function for _p9_debug and macro to add __func__.
Add missing "\n"s to p9_debug uses.
Remove embedded function names as p9_debug adds it.
Remove P9_EPRINTK macro and convert use to pr_<level>.
Add and use pr_fmt and pr_<level>.

$ size fs/9p/built-in.o*
   text    data     bss     dec     hex filename
  62133     984   16000   79117   1350d fs/9p/built-in.o.new
  67342     984   16928   85254   14d06 fs/9p/built-in.o.old
$ size net/9p/built-in.o*
   text    data     bss     dec     hex filename
  88792    4148   22024  114964   1c114 net/9p/built-in.o.new
  94072    4148   23232  121452   1da6c net/9p/built-in.o.old
